The Global Healthcare Leadership MSc at Keele University is designed for ambitious professionals seeking to enhance their capacity to lead and manage healthcare systems effectively on a global scale. You will explore diverse healthcare systems, from low- and middle-income countries to established international models, engaging with critical concepts in public health, healthcare economics, and resource management. This programme is ideal for those aiming to drive positive change, improve patient outcomes, and foster innovation within their own organisations and beyond, by transposing and sharing best practices across diverse global contexts.
Delivered online and part-time over two years, this Master's degree offers a flexible learning experience tailored for working professionals. You will benefit from a blended learning approach, incorporating collaborative online communities, expert-led discussions, and opportunities for experiential field visits to international healthcare settings. The curriculum includes modules on quality improvement, applied research methods, and leading through complexity, culminating in an independent research project. You will graduate with advanced leadership competencies and a global perspective, prepared for impactful roles in international health organisations, policy development, and healthcare management.
